Features of Non - Slip Beach Slippers

Non - slip beach slippers are designed with special soles. These soles are made from materials that have a high coefficient of friction. Rubber is a common material used in the soles of non - slip beach slippers. Rubber can grip the surface well, even when it's wet. Some advanced non - slip soles have unique patterns, such as deep grooves or small bumps. These patterns help to channel water away from the sole, maintaining contact between the slipper and the surface and reducing the risk of slipping.

In addition to the non - slip feature, these slippers are usually lightweight and flexible. This is important because when you're in a water park, you need to be able to move freely. You might be climbing stairs to get to the top of a water slide or walking long distances between different attractions. Lightweight slippers won't weigh you down, and their flexibility allows for natural foot movement.

Advantages of Using Non - Slip Beach Slippers in a Water Park

Safety

The most obvious advantage is safety. As mentioned earlier, the floors in water parks are often wet, and there are many people moving around quickly. Non - slip beach slippers can significantly reduce the risk of falls and injuries. A single slip can lead to bruises, sprains, or even more serious fractures. By wearing non - slip beach slippers, you're taking an important step to protect yourself and your family while enjoying the water park.

Comfort

Many non - slip beach slippers are designed with comfort in mind. They have padded insoles that can provide cushioning for your feet. When you're walking around the water park all day, your feet can get tired. The padded insoles can help to relieve some of the pressure on your feet, making your experience more enjoyable.

Protection

The floors in water parks can be rough. There might be sharp edges on the tiles or debris on the ground. Non - slip beach slippers can protect your feet from these potential hazards. They act as a barrier between your feet and the hard, sometimes abrasive surfaces in the water park.

Potential Disadvantages

Style and Design

Some water parks have a certain aesthetic, and the style of non - slip beach slippers might not always fit in. For example, if the water park has a very modern and sleek design, the more casual look of beach slippers might seem out of place. However, there are now many stylish non - slip beach slippers available on the market that can blend in well with the water park environment.

Water Resistance

While most non - slip beach slippers are water - resistant, they might not be completely waterproof. If you're going on water slides where you'll be completely submerged in water, some water might seep into the slippers. This can make your feet feel uncomfortable if the slippers don't dry quickly.
